Meta's Llama Model—What’s New?
Meta’s recent release of the Llama 4 model comes with two new iterations: Scout and Maverick. Both models are equipped with 16 billion parameters each. However, they are designed for different targets—Scout having 16 experts and Maverick boasting 128. What's notably intriguing is that these models demand significant computational resources, making them accessible mainly to corporate environments rather than everyday consumers. Early impressions suggest that this release isn’t as groundbreaking as past iterations of Llama, generating mixed reviews from industry experts.
Google’s Expansive Offerings: Firebase Studio and Beyond
On the other hand, Google’s Firebase Studio has generated attention as a coding platform enhanced by AI. It aims to automate typical coding processes using the Gemini model. However, users have experienced shortcomings in its performance, highlighting the challenges that accompany the integration of AI in practical environments. The promising nature of Firebase Studio might be hampered by teething issues, which signals a crucial point in AI development: while the concept is appealing, the execution needs refinement.
New Players in Image Generation: Hydream AI
Hydream AI introduces exciting new image generation capabilities with its open-source model that features three variants: full quality, dev quality, and fast quality. While it shows potential in outperforming existing models like DALL-E 3 and SDXL, the need for extensive VRAM signals that such technologies are still aimed at specialized applications rather than widespread consumer use. The performance comparisons are yet to be validated comprehensively, but initial tests present a rather promising outlook.

OpenAI’s Extended Memory Feature
OpenAI has outlined an intriguing feature in ChatGPT: extended memory. This enhancement allows the system to reference previous chats, creating a more personalized user experience. Users will likely see improved interaction quality as the AI learns and adapts based on their preferences. This builds on existing memory capabilities, making ChatGPT a more intuitive tool for businesses seeking to leverage AI for customer communication and engagement.
